project_files/HedgewarsMobile/Classes/GameInterfaceBridge.m
branchios-revival
changeset 11219 c51ecb9bcf05
parent 11206 2e80c9861818
child 11554 73e6a3d2f768
equal deleted inserted replaced
11218:08f20ffa5801 11219:c51ecb9bcf05
    98 -(void) engineLaunch {
    98 -(void) engineLaunch {
    99     CGFloat width, height;
    99     CGFloat width, height;
   100     CGFloat screenScale = [[UIScreen mainScreen] safeScale];
   100     CGFloat screenScale = [[UIScreen mainScreen] safeScale];
   101     NSString *ipcString = [[NSString alloc] initWithFormat:@"%d",self.port];
   101     NSString *ipcString = [[NSString alloc] initWithFormat:@"%d",self.port];
   102     
   102     
   103     NSString *firstLanguage = [[NSLocale preferredLanguages] firstObject];
   103     NSString *localeString = [[NSString alloc] initWithFormat:@"%@.txt", [HWUtils languageID]];
   104     NSString *language = [[firstLanguage componentsSeparatedByString:@"-"] firstObject];
       
   105     NSString *localeString = [[NSString alloc] initWithFormat:@"%@.txt", language];
       
   106     
   104     
   107     NSUserDefaults *settings = [NSUserDefaults standardUserDefaults];
   105     NSUserDefaults *settings = [NSUserDefaults standardUserDefaults];
   108 
   106 
   109     CGRect screenBounds = [[UIScreen mainScreen] safeBounds];
   107     CGRect screenBounds = [[UIScreen mainScreen] safeBounds];
   110     width = screenBounds.size.width;
   108     width = screenBounds.size.width;